About Bellefontaine Neighbors, MO
Bellefontaine Neighbors is a city in Missouri with a population of 10,562. It ranks #82 among cities in Missouri by population. The median age is 44.2, older than the national median. The population is 41.7% male and 58.3% female.
The median household income in Bellefontaine Neighbors is $48,354, below the US median of $74,580. 25.7% of residents live below the federal poverty level. Home values sit at a median of $92,500, with monthly rent averaging $1,086. The homeownership rate of 57.4% is lower than the national rate of 64.8%.
Educational attainment in Bellefontaine Neighbors reflects 18.6% of adults 25 and older holding a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national average of 34.3%. Roughly 21.1% of workers primarily work from home, noticeably above the national work-from-home rate of 14.2%. The average commute is 26.6 minutes each way.
Bellefontaine Neighbors city Population History (2010-2024)
The city of Bellefontaine Neighbors city had a population of 10,774 in 2010 and 10,401 in 2024, a -3.5% growth over 14 years. The peak was 10,774 in 2010. Average annual growth rate: -0.25%.
